The former Secretary to the Oyo State Government (SSG), under late Governor, Alhaji Lam Adeshina, Chief Michael Koleosho, is died. Koleosho, who was a prominent politician in Oyo State, died on Monday night at the age of 86. He was the Babalaje of Saki, his hometown, and a renowned figure in Oke Ogun, Oyo State and Nigeria. Earlier this year, Governor Seyi Makinde signed into law the bill to rename the Oke Ogun Polytechnic after Koleosho, who played a significant role in the establishment of the institution in 1981. Koleosho was also a former national chairman of Alliance for Democracy…
